Portland Timbers Transfer Rumor: Andre Gray to the Portland Timbers

Silly season is upon us and Social Media is fanning the flames with one tweet in particular setting the Portland faithful atwitter.

One tweet, with no other confirmed sources, from a fan of the Portland Timbers based in Australia broke the news that Andre Gray, who is currently plying his trade in the Skrill Premier League in England at Luton Town FC, is set to have a medical with the Portland Timbers. Gray is a striker who has scored 14 goals in 25 appearances in league play this year and during his time at Luton has scored 36 goals in 78 appearances.

As with any transfer rumor this one needs to be taken with a large grain of salt. For those interested here is the tweet in question:

While this tweet is indeed intriguing the fact that no other source was available to confirm the tweet from @liamliam02 puts this squarely in the rumor category. After some quick internet searches it would appear this transfer would cost the Timbers some money. Gray's current market value according to the website transfermrkt.com is 25,000 Euros and that he was recently acquired by Luton in the January of 2013. There was speculation he might transfer in the summer transfer window to a higher league within the English system but that did not occur.

For those not familiar with the English Soccer league system the Skrill Premier League is the 5th level of the system. (Premier League, League Championship, League One, League Two and then Conference Premier)
